AMBROSE SUPPORTS LOCAL AND NATIONAL CHARITIES

NEW YORK, September 15, 2006  - Ambrose Employer Group, LLC today announced its sixth consecutive year of support to various charities.

As announced today by Greg Slamowitz and John Iorillo, the Co-CEOs of Ambrose, Ambrose again affirmed its support and commitment to local communities by donating a total of $20,000 to the following three charities - StreetWise Partners, The Heart and Soul Charitable Fund, and The Nature Conservancy. "Ambrose is firmly committed to giving back to our communities and these three charities are instrumental in achieving this objective", says Iorillo.

About StreetWise Partners

StreetWise Partners' mission is to develop the professional skill set and build the confidence of low-income individuals facing employment barriers through one-on-one mentoring sessions with dedicated corporate volunteers. By building personal relationships where none previously existed before, StreetWise Partners bridges the cultural gap that divides corporations and low-income individuals and enables those who seek its assistance to secure and retain employment with a livable wage. About The Heart and Soul Charitable Fund

The Heart and Soul Charitable Fund, Inc. was established to support and facilitate projects that provide for and meet the needs of marginalized segments of the community. The Fund provides monies for enrichment, building skills necessary for educational and vocational training, and feeding programs and services for the elderly, the infirm and the indigent. The Fund engages in co-ventures with other organizations for optimum effectiveness. The majority of its funding goes to projects that directly benefit the New York City area. The Fund has supported the following organizations: Arts Horizon, Avenues to a Better Education, AIDS Task Force, Booker T. Washington Learning Center, Children's Aid Society Project, Children's Task Force, The Doe Fund, Monday Night Hospitality Feeding Program, Friday Soup Feeding Program, Health Advocates, Inwood House, Lenox Hill Neighborhood House, New Amsterdam Boys Choir, New York Coalition for Shelter, Public School 50, Search and Care, Women's Prison Association, Youth Services Opportunity Project, and the Yorkville Common Pantry. About the The Nature Conservancy

The Nature Conservancy is the leading conservation organization working to protect the most ecologically important lands and waters around the world for nature and people. The mission of The Nature Conservancy is to preserve the plants, animals and natural communities that represent the diversity of life on Earth by protecting the lands and waters they need to survive. The Nature Conservancy has protected more than 117 million acres of land and 5,000 miles of river around the world. About Ambrose Employer Group, LLC

Ambrose Employer Group, LLC is a PEO providing human resources, payroll, and benefits administration services to small and mid-size companies. Ambrose provides health and dental coverage, 401(k) plans, payroll processing, workers' compensation coverage, flexible spending accounts, a host of other employee benefits, and regulatory and administrative services. Founded in 1997, Ambrose serves clients in 46 states, including corporate spinouts, financial service firms, venture backed companies, not-for-profit organizations and business service firms.
